Wikipedia-Article "Oscar"

Oscar is a male first name of Germanic origin. It is derived from older Ansgar, a name containing the elements ans- 'god' and -gar, -ger 'spear'. Related forms include Anscharius, Anskar, and Oskar.

Alternatively: Oscar is derived from the Gaelic Osgur meaning Deer-Friend.

Oscar in Irish mythology was the warrior son of Oisín and Niamh. His father Oisín was the son of the epic hero Fionn mac Cumhail. (Finn Mac Cool).
